A reliable electrical connection begins at the terminal. When a crimp is poorly made, whether from wire strand loss during insertion, barrel separation under compression or inadequate pullout resistance under load, the result is a fault that can compromise an entire system. The quality of the terminal, the precision of the tooling and the design of the barrel together determine whether a connection performs throughout the service life of the installation or becomes a source of failure.
ABB offers the Spec-Kon crimp terminal range as a complete metric/IEC solderless termination system built around four core design principles. The easy-entry chamfered barrel eliminates wire strand hang-up during insertion, ensuring that no strands are lost before compression and that the full cross-section of the conductor is captured within the barrel. Brazed seam and tubular barrel construction prevents barrel separation during the crimp process and increases wire pullout force and electrical reliability compared to butted seam alternatives. The double crimp option adds an extra copper sleeve within the barrel to provide additional conductivity and pullout strength for high vibration and heavy industrial environments. A wide range of insulation materials, terminal styles and dedicated crimping tools covering everything from ergonomic hand tools to pneumatic and hydraulic tools ensures that every application from light panel wiring to demanding OEM wire harness production can be addressed with the correct terminal and the correct tooling.
The Spec-Kon metric/IEC range covers wire sizes from 0.5 to 6.0 mm² and is compliant to IEC 60352-2, IEC 61210 and DIN 46237, 46228-4 and 46228-1, with UL and CSA compliance available for ferrule variants. Terminal styles include rings with DIN options, forks with DIN options, flat blade terminals, pin terminals, lipped blade terminals, male disconnects, female disconnects, fully insulated female disconnects, piggyback disconnects, bullet disconnects, butt splices, receptacle disconnects and bootlace ferrules in single and twin variants. Insulation materials include vinyl, nylon, polypropylene and non-insulated options, with heat shrink insulated variants also available, giving the installer the flexibility to match the terminal to the specific requirements of the application including moisture protection, short circuit prevention, dust exclusion and solid crimping resistance to vibration.

Easy installation
<p>Easy-entry chamfered barrel design eliminates wire strand hang-up and departure upon insertion, ensuring no conductor strands are lost before the crimp is applied and improving both electrical efficiency and resistance to mechanical strain, with color-coded insulator variants enabling quick and accurate wire size identification at a glance during installation.</p>Reliable
<p>Brazed seam and tubular barrel construction prevents barrel separation during the crimp process and delivers higher wire pullout force and reduced risk of wire strand loss and electrical failure compared to butted seam construction, with the double crimp option adding an extra copper sleeve within the barrel for additional conductivity and pullout strength in high vibration and heavy industrial applications.</p>Corrosion-resistant
<p>Electro-tin plated copper construction delivers corrosion resistance throughout the service life of the connection, maintaining contact integrity in environments where terminals are exposed to humidity, moisture and airborne contaminants in commercial, industrial and outdoor switchgear applications.</p>Vibration-resistant
<p>Double crimp variants incorporate an extra copper sleeve within the barrel to ensure solid conductivity and pullout strength under sustained mechanical stress, making them the correct choice for high vibration applications in industrial machinery, rail vehicles, automotive wiring harnesses and any installation where vibration or shock loading is present throughout the service life.</p>Variety
<p>The Spec-Kon metric/IEC range covers ring, fork, blade, pin, lipped blade, flat blade, male and female disconnect, piggyback disconnect, fully insulated disconnect, bullet, butt splice and receptacle disconnect terminal styles together with single and twin bootlace ferrules in non-insulated, vinyl-insulated, nylon-insulated, polypropylene and heat shrink insulated variants for wire sizes from 0.5 to 6.0 mm², with a complete range of dedicated hand, pneumatic and hydraulic crimping tools available for each terminal type.</p>Cost-effective
<p>Solderless crimp termination requires a low level of operator skill to produce repeatable, high-quality connections and avoids the consumable costs and environmental compliance requirements associated with soldering, delivering a lower installed cost per connection across high-volume panel wiring, OEM wire harness production and field installation applications where large numbers of terminations are made each day.</p>Compliant
<p>Certifications include IEC 60352-2 (ring, fork, pin, flat blade, male and female disconnect, lipped blade, bullet, butt splice and receptacle disconnect terminals), IEC 61210 (female disconnect variants), DIN 46237 (non-insulated terminals), DIN 46228-4 (insulated ferrules), DIN 46228-1 (non-insulated ferrules) and UL/CSA (ferrule variants).</p>INDUSTRIES WE SUPPORT
